Quick Take: HPE to Acquire Juniper Networks

Deal

Hewlett Packard Enterprise has announced its definitive agreement to acquire Juniper Networks, Inc., a leader in AI-native networks, for approximately $14 billion in an all-cash transaction. This is a premium of approximately 32% over Juniper’s closing stock price on the day the deal was announced.

Quick Take: Intel’s Big Automotive Play

Image of Intel CEO Pat Gelsinger

At the CES show in Las Vegas, Intel outlined a bold strategy to expand its AI capabilities into the automotive sector. This includes an agreement to acquire Silicon Mobility, a company specializing in system-on-chips (SoCs) for EV energy management, marking a significant step in Intel’s pursuit of automotive market growth.

The Innovative Cooling Approach Behind NVIDIA’s $5M COOLERCHIPS Grant

Background Cooling a data center was a challenge even before the current AI-driven boom in accelerated computing heated up. Servers run hot, with processor thermal designs reaching 500 watts by 2025. Add GPUs to the mix, some of which approach 700W today, and the problems of power consumption and heat dissipation begin to expand exponentially. […]
